The MT28F008B5VG-8 BET TR utilizes a floating-gate transistor technology to store and retrieve data. It employs a combination of electrical charges to represent binary information (0s and 1s). When data is written, the charge is trapped in the floating gate, and during read operations, the presence or absence of charge determines the stored value.

2. What is the capacity of the MT28F008B5VG-8 BET TR?
The MT28F008B5VG-8 BET TR has a capacity of 8 megabits (1 megabyte).
3. What is the operating voltage range for the MT28F008B5VG-8 BET TR?
The operating voltage range for the MT28F008B5VG-8 BET TR is typically between 2.7V and 3.6V.
4. What is the maximum clock frequency supported by the MT28F008B5VG-8 BET TR?
The MT28F008B5VG-8 BET TR supports a maximum clock frequency of 83 MHz.
5. What is the typical access time for the MT28F008B5VG-8 BET TR?
The typical access time for the MT28F008B5VG-8 BET TR is 70 ns.
6. What interface does the MT28F008B5VG-8 BET TR use?
The MT28F008B5VG-8 BET TR uses a parallel interface.
